Ighalo Issues Coronavirus Plea

By Daily Sports on March 15, 2020

Manchester United striker Odion Ighalo has taken to Instagram to utter his first words on the coronavirus that currently has the world on standstill.

The Nigerian was subjected to confinement from United’s training ground upon his arrival on loan from Chinese club Shanghai Shenhua.

Despite not being diagnosed with the virus, the 30-year-old was told to quarantine himself from United’s AON Training Complex as a precaution and worked at another facility in Manchester with a personal trainer.

He only joined his teammates for two sessions, two days before his debut in the 2-0 win against Chelsea at Stamford Bridge on February 17.

But the pandemic has since made its way to

England where several Premier League clubs have been affected, including Chelsea's Callum Hudson-Odoi and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ta.

In the wake of a series of Covid-19 cases, the Football Association opted to suspend football in the country until April 4 and Ighalo has taken to Instagram to ask football lovers to be safe.

“See you in three weeks, please be safe out there,” he said on Instagram. (Goal)
